Hearts Aligned Inc. is dedicated to supporting families with critically ill children in Santa Barbara County. Established in 2021, the organization provides financial and personal assistance to families navigating the challenges of childhood illnesses, fostering a caring and empowering community.

Role Description

Hearts Aligned Inc. is seeking a mission‑driven Program Director to lead and expand our family‑centered programs designed to support those caring for critically ill children. The Program Director will oversee program strategy, delivery, staff development, and community partnerships, ensuring every initiative meets the needs of the families we serve with empathy, excellence, and measurable impact.

Key Responsibilities

Key responsibilities include managing budgets, supervising program staff, setting and monitoring goals, maintaining relationships with community partners, and ensuring program alignment with the organization's mission and vision. Additionally, the Program Director will assess community needs and identify innovative approaches to enhance program impact.

  • Design, manage, and evaluate programs that directly serve families caring for critically ill children.
  • Collaborate with the Executive Director to develop strategic program goals, aligned with Hearts Aligned’s mission and the evolving needs of the families we serve.
  • Provide leadership and day‑to‑day supervision of case managers, including training, mentorship, and performance management.
  • Cultivate relationships with hospitals, healthcare providers, social workers, and community partners to strengthen program reach and impact.
  • Oversee program budgets, ensuring effective resource allocation and compliance with funding requirements.
  • Lead program monitoring, data collection, and evaluation to ensure continuous improvement and transparent reporting.
  • Identify opportunities for new initiatives, partnerships, and services that fill gaps for families facing medical crises.
  • Provide case management services.
  • Connect families to other complementary resources.
  • Maintain case records, write clinical notes, and collaborate on program evaluation.
  • Lead family support groups in North and South Counties.
  • Represent Hearts Aligned Inc. in community partnerships, advocacy efforts, events, and public speaking engagements as needed.

Qualifications

  • Licensed Clinical Social Worker, Masters of Social Work, or LMFT – preferred.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in nonprofit program leadership, with a focus on family services, healthcare support, or crisis intervention.
  • Deep understanding of the emotional, financial, and social challenges faced by families of critically ill children.
  • Proven track record in program development, staff supervision, and partnership cultivation.
  • Experience with Salesforce or other nonprofit client management preferred.
  • Compassionate communicator with excellent interpersonal and problem‑solving abilities.
  • Commitment to the mission and values of Hearts Aligned Inc.: empathy, integrity, collaboration, and hope.
  • Must be bilingual (Spanish).
  • Travel required throughout Santa Barbara County.

Compensation

$90,000 – $105,000 annually DOE, full‑time. Healthcare benefits, vacation (after 90 days of employment), holiday pay, and sick leave.
